Upon the ratification of this treaty the following provisions will take into effect:
Article 1 "Economic Harmony"
-Signatory member states will be part of the Artanian Community Economic Zone (ACEZ)
-The Artanian Community Economic Zone eliminates all trade tariffs between signatory nations, minimizes regulations put on trade and ensures free and fair trade between its member states.
-The Artanian Community Economic Zone will serve as the free trade zone of the ACON
-ACON members may opt out of the ACEZ with a majority vote in their national parliament
-A ACON fund will be created, every member state contributes 0.2% of their GDP to the fund, the ACEC may launch projects with this fund in member states to improve general living conditions, infrastructure, human rights and healthcare.
Article 2 "Human Rights"
-Signatory nations must respect human rights and ensure the freedom of religion, freedom of expression, freedom of assembly and must have a market economy, which may be regulated but must allow a healthy dose of competition.
-If a Signatory state does not abide by these principles it may lose its voting rights by invoking Article 5
Article 3 "Political Harmony"
-The adult population of signatory member states will get full voting rights to elect the "Parliament of the Artanian Community" (PAC)
-The Parliament of the Artanian Community consists of 635 representatives, elected through a first past the post system that gives every member state a set number of representatives based on population with every seat then each elected in a FPTP election, with supranational parties competing.
-The Parliament of the Artanian Community may ammend, pass or reject bills that have been drafted by the Artanian Community Executive Commision (ACEC). If a bill is ammended it will need to be approved by a majority of member states.
-The Parliament of the Artanian Community is elected every 6 years with no possibility for early elections.
Article 4 "ACEC"
-The Artanian Ecommunity Executive Commission is elected by a majority vote in the Parliament of the Artanian Community.
-The ACEC consists of:
President of the Artanian Community
Secretary of Artanian Education
Secretary of Artanian Culture
Secretary of Artanian Cooperation
Secretary of Artanian Economic Affairs
-The ACEC may draft legislation that will take effect in all of the signatory nations of the ACON, this legislation needs approval from both a majority in the Parliament of the Artanian Community and of the signatory member states.
-Laws passed by the PAC and proposed by ACEC are binding for member states, but member states may opt not to enforce these laws in practice.
-The ACEC its prime repsonsibility is to further cooperation on the Artanian continent and ensure peace, prosperity and unity amongst Artanian nations.
Article 5 "Violations"
-If article 1 or article 2 are violated the ACEC may take action.
-Possible actions to take include:
Taking away member state voting rights
Taking away the right to apply for the ACON fund
Removing a member state from the ACEZ economic zone
-ACEC will need majority approval from member states in order to impose these actions on another member state
